The SMBJ5377CE3/TR13 diode has a standard DO-214AA package with two pins. Pin 1 is the anode, and pin 2 is the cathode.
The SMBJ5377CE3/TR13 operates by diverting excess transient voltage away from sensitive components in a circuit. When a voltage surge occurs, the diode rapidly conducts, effectively clamping the voltage to a safe level and protecting downstream components.
This diode is commonly used in electronic systems that are susceptible to voltage transients, such as power supplies, communication equipment, and automotive electronics. It is particularly useful in applications where protection against lightning-induced surges or ESD events is required.
